Sexualities and Education
Credit: 4 hours.
Examines policy, curricula, and research on sexuality in education, including the resurgence of virginity and chastity, HIV/AIDS education, education for pregnant teens, sexual orientation and gender identity-related non-discrimination policies and speech codes in public schools, queer youth, and the relationship among sexuality, race, class, disability, and gender. Considers the term "education" broadly, examining school policies, public heal education, and the educational projects of political and social movements. Readings concentrate on a U.S. context, though AIDS and sex education information from international sources will also be included.
Same as GWS 545.
